After periods of bad weather, the electrical systems of Winchelsea properties face increased risk. Power surges from nearby lightning strikes, water ingress through damaged roofs or windows, and physically disturbed cables can all create faults that don't immediately trip a protective device,making them harder to detect and potentially more dangerous.
The temptation after a weather event in Winchelsea is to switch the tripped breaker back on and assume everything is fine once power is restored. But water that has reached electrical components doesn't dry out immediately, and conductors that have been stressed by a surge may fail intermittently for weeks before failing completely. Our engineers provide thorough post-weather assessments to make sure your property is genuinely safe,not just apparently so.

Weather-related electrical damage can be more extensive than it first appears. Water that reaches a consumer unit or cable junction can cause problems that only manifest days or weeks later. Our engineers carry out comprehensive assessments after weather events, testing circuits and insulation to check for delayed damage.
A surge protector that's done its job, a circuit that tripped under load from a surge, or external cables compromised by falling branches,our team assesses the full picture and makes sure your electrical system is genuinely safe before signing off.
